A candy bar weighing 4 ounces costs 'c' cents.If the size of the candy bar is reduced to 3.6 ounces while the price remains the

same, the old price per ounce is what fraction of the new price per ounce?

The old price per ounce is c/4.

The new price per ounce is c/3.6.

The ratio of the old price to the new one is

... (c/4)/(c/3.6) = (c/c)×(3.6/4) = 0.9 . . . . = 9/10 . . . "nine tenths" in either form

What percent of the first 10 natural numbers are prime numbers? Answer in a percent please.<br> :)

So the first 10 are 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10. Since a prime number is only divisible by 1 and itself and greater than 1, our answers are 2, 3, 5, and 7. That's 4 numbers, or 4/10=0.4 of the 10. Since percentage is based out of 1, we can multiply 0.4 by 100 to get 40%. I hope that Helped :)
